While splitting the Ostrander monolith's user module into the standalone userkit-core package, our pipeline began rejecting plugin uploads with "signature mismatch." Root cause: the extraction moved the signing step before manifest generation, so the digest covered a stale manifest. This affects any plugin built against the 2.0.0-rc toolchain. Please rebuild with the patched toolchain (2.0.1) and re-sign. To verify your rebuilt artifacts locally before resubmitting, check them against the current release signing key below.

deploy key for kagup-bawig: bky9_ZMq28eTw9

# Service Accounts: String Extraction

The `extract-i18n` script pulls translatable strings from all Bramblewick repos and pushes them to the Glossa service. It runs under the `i18n-extractor` service account. Do not run it under your personal account; Glossa rate-limits individual users aggressively. The account has write access to the staging catalog only. Set the token in your shell before invoking the script. The current staging token is below.

API key for kahap-kafog: zpat15_6qzxZ7YR8aDwjmp

Handover — DigestPilot scheduling (Rho → Ines)

Hey Ines, quick dump before I'm out. DigestPilot batches the email digests at 06:00 and 18:00; the scheduler config lives in the Larkhaven admin. Security note for your review: the scheduler account has a recovery flow, and per policy the passphrase is documented here rather than in chat. Everything else (cron offsets, tenant opt-outs) is in the wiki. If you get locked out of the scheduler account, use the passphrase below:

unlock words, fawig-bagef: olidor-holir-istox-holath-tamys-quenion-giliel

Future maintainers: this key encrypts crash payloads in transit from devices to the Harrowfield ingest cluster, so a bad rotation silently drops reports. Verify the test crash from the staging app appears in the dashboard before sealing the envelope. Once verified, record the recovery passphrase immediately below this step.

unlock words, hahaf-fajeg: quenmir-belius